随着区块链技术的迅猛发展,以太坊成为众多投资者和开发者的关注焦点。以太坊不仅支持智能合约,还为去中心化...
以太坊是当今最热门的区块链平台之一,其智能合约和去中心化应用的能力使其在区块链技术领域脱颖而出。在使用以太坊的过程中,用户需要选择合适的钱包,而在钱包的类型中,全节点钱包和轻钱包是两种主要的选择。本文将深入探讨这两种钱包的区别,帮助用户做出明智的选择。
全节点钱包是指能够完全存储以太坊区块链数据,自己验证并且生成 transactions 的钱包。它能够为用户提供最大的安全性,因其不依赖于任何中介,而是通过连接到以太坊网络的每个节点来确保交易的有效性。
使用全节点钱包的用户通常需要下载整个以太坊区块链,这在存储空间和带宽上会占用较大资源。因此,全节点钱包适合技术能力较强或者对安全性有较高要求的用户。
轻钱包,也称为简化支付验证 (SPV) 钱包,是一种只存储区块链的一部分信息的钱包。相较于全节点钱包,轻钱包不需要下载整个区块链,而是通过查询全节点以获得必要的信息。这种方式大大降低了数据存储的需求,并提高了使用的便利性。
轻钱包通常适用于普通用户,他们可能不愿意承担下载整个区块链的负担,而更希望快速便捷地管理自己的加密资产。
在了解全节点钱包和轻钱包后,我们可以列出它们之间的一些主要区别:
优点:
缺点:
优点:
缺点:
选择全节点钱包还是轻钱包,最终取决于用户的需求和技术能力。如果您是一个技术控,并且对安全性有很高的要求,您可能更倾向于选择全节点钱包。然而,如果您希望轻松快捷地管理资产,并且对安全性的要求相对较低,那么轻钱包可能是您的理想选择。
全节点钱包通过独立验证每笔交易来确保安全性。每个全节点保存有整个区块链的副本,并且在交易发生时,它会检查该交易是否符合区块链的协议规则。此过程去除了对第三方的信任,从而最大程度地保护用户资金的安全。此外,全节点钱包通常也会提供额外的安全功能,如加密工具、多重签名等,以进一步增强安全性。
轻钱包虽然便捷,但使用时存在一些风险。首先,由于它依赖全节点提供信息,用户可能会遭遇“恶意节点”,这些节点可能会篡改信息,导致用户作出错误的交易决策。此外,轻钱包通常不存储全部的区块链数据,这可能使用户在检索历史交易时遇到问题。最重要的是,轻钱包的安全性通常低于全节点钱包,尤其是在长时间不更新的情况下,可能会使用户面临被攻击的风险。
为了安全使用轻钱包,用户需要采取一些基本的安全措施。首先,确保在可信的平台上下载钱包应用程序,并定期更新以获取最新的安全补丁。其次,使用强密码来保护钱包,并开启双重认证以增加额外的安全层。此外,将大部分资产存储在全节点钱包中,把轻钱包仅作为日常消费用的钱包也是一种有效的风险控制措施。最后,注意避免通过公共网络进行交易,以降低被攻击的几率。
未来,以太坊钱包的发展很可能会向多样化与集成化方向推进。随着技术的进步,全节点钱包与轻钱包之间的界限可能会模糊,不同类型的钱包将会整合更多的功能,以满足用户日益增长的需求。例如,未来的钱包可能会提供更高的安全保障,而且能以更低的资源占用进行高效验证交易。此外,去中心化应用的兴起,也会使钱包与DeFi(去中心化金融)、NFT(非同质化代币)等应用逐步融合,从而为用户提供更丰富的使用体验。
总而言之,全节点钱包和轻钱包各有优势和不足,用户需根据自身需求选择适合自己的钱包类型。在使用区块链技术时,务必重视安全性,并做好相应的风险控制。